Transaction 542120144b40aec4fb8d4ded84843bc152c2edf16620bf8c5b4d784c240bba6d
4 Input
2 Outputs
- 542120144b40aec4fb8d4ded84843bc152c2edf16620bf8c5b4d784c240bba6d:0
- 542120144b40aec4fb8d4ded84843bc152c2edf16620bf8c5b4d784c240bba6d:1
value 87400000
address 1DwCbfYYprwNQvXc1AF4toQPznyr1JSxys
value 125093763
address 1BgH436NH7xnKcVAH5mkt72AUs72dWLdVj